Definition of wriggle

  1. A wriggling motion. See Wry.
  2. To twist the body to and fro in short curves, like an eel; to shift or shuffle by indirect means.
  3. To put into a wriggling motion; to introduce by a wriggling motion.

Nuttall's Standard dictionary of the English language By Nuttall, P.Austin
